Poster Contest Winners Announced By New Lenox Fire District

The theme for this year's contest was "Not Every Hero Wears a Cape. Plan and Practice Your Escape."

NEW LENOX, IL — During the month of October the New Lenox Fire Protection District held a fire safety message poster contest for all the fifth grade classrooms in New Lenox. The district said the posters were based on the National Fire Prevention Association’s Fire Prevention Week Theme for 2019 which was, “Not Every Hero Wears a Cape. Plan and Practice Your Escape.”

All participating schools submitted their posters by Oct. 11, and the posters were then judged by the New Lenox firefighters and administrative staff.

“We wanted a way to get this age group involved in fire safety, and thought this was one way to do
that,” Marisa Schrieber, the fire protection district’s Fire and Life Safety Educator, said in a release.

There was one winner per school, and each winner received two movie tickets to AMC Theater along with a free pizza from Chicago Dough. This year’s winners were: Grace Frankovich from Nelson Ridge, Fiona Fares from Caroline Bentley and Gabe Laserna from Spencer Crossing.

“This is the fifth year doing the contest, and we are always amazed at the creativity the students put into their posters,” Schrieber said.
